I’ve spent time around the locomotive while in excursion service and have multiple sound recordings. The answer is, unfortunatly…NO. The air compressor is perfect, blower, pop off are fine, chuff is accurate as well as the bell. BUT the whistle is wrong, distorted and must be fixed prior to the National in July or they might as well not display it. Volume adjustment to the whistle does not improve performance. I picked up my J tonight. I got the 611 painted as it is today. I’ve never heard the J’s whistle but two people in our railroad club that had described it as “*** close”. I would describe it as much deeper than the whistles on the light or heavy mikes. It almost sounds like a tugboat rather than a train but both of these guys claimed that was accurate. I guess I’ll have to drive down to Roanoke one of these days and compare. The level of detail is great from what I can see. It ran smooth right out of the box, the sound is synchronized well and it looks good to me. I’m very pleased.
That is good news since it is a steamboat type whistle. It is a different tone than the Union Pacific Mannings or Moore type steamboat whistles, but it is a beautiful sounding whistle that is very distinctive.
